    3-Star

    IM40 - Iron Man was the glue that held my roster together through the 2-3* transition, as a full-fledged 3-star player, and as a 3-4* transitioner as well. His AP generation capabilities was a staple of many of my best teams, even long after I stopped needing to use Unibeam. I even still use him to speed blitz PVP when Peggy or Iceman are boosted. 

    Strange - Pretty much all the reasons OP mentioned. Until I get the 5-star version champed, this guys's also gonna continue to be a staple of my roster. 

    Thanos - I REALLY hate the speed game of PVE, but when I do have to play it, this guy is integral to my strategy for the easier/wave nodes. Throwing him in to finish off easier nodes goes much quicker than using Medusa with your favorite R4G + Guardian team IMO. 

    Scarlet Witch - SWitch still finds regular use by me as well, on account of nothing else honestly but her blue passive. I can't think of any other purple generators off the top of my head, let alone ones that do it passively, so with the vast array of cool purple abilities in the game I will always find a use for her. 

    4-Star

    Iceman - Iceman was my 2nd 4-star champ, and Icy40 was my first PVP team when I decided I wanted to get serious about scoring 900. It would get you eaten alive on defense, but it was a remarkably efficient team for someone brand new to the 4-star tier. With quite a large crop of other 4s now who use Blue/Green I don't use him near as often, but boy did he get me through some tough times as my first 4-star IM40 pairing. 

    R4G - See Thanos. Hate having to throw these guys at so many nodes when I want to be quick, but they're THAT good at what they bring to the table. Permanent staple for clearing the easier nodes quick, but I even throw him at some harder nodes here and there. Usually when fighting Hood in PVE and I don't want to have to bring my own to counter the AP stealing, I bring R4G to make sure he dies quickly. 

    Blade - His passive red definitely changed the game for me. I use him for the same reasons I'd bring R4G (powerful strikes), but if for whatever reason I can keep enough red on the board for the strikes, Bloodlust certainly helps mow down people more quickly. Quite often bring Blade/America or Medusa/Strange for my goon nodes. Speaking of....

    Medusa - No-brainer when facing a special tile spammer. No-brainer when bringing a special tile spammer. Probably one of the most efficient characters in the game at everything she does: AP generation, team healing, special tile generation (yeah tile placement is a factor, but your AP pool isn't!), special tile stealing. 

    Coulson/Captain Marvel - Lumped these 2 together because I get the biggest bang for my buck out of similar abilities in both of them, which is passive interaction with Countdown tiles. Before we switched to this repeater tile nonsense, boy did I used to have field days running Carol with the likes of Blad3, R4G, and Torch to name a few. They both still pair really with Wasp, or anyone who drops a countdown passively or actively.
